Grave Digger 25th Anniversary was a special series of bodies ran on Grave Digger trucks in 2007 to celebrate the truck's 25th anniversary. The normal design featured a logo placed under the name and the side of the hood and the roof. The only exceptions were Chad Tingler's, which featured the green ghost design and the chrome body from the World Finals. Notably, the flag was gray when driven by Dennis or Adam Anderson.

In 2022, the fleet design was reused for the World Finals XXI encore.

  • Tingler had only driven the truck in Minneapolis 2006 freestyle, due to an arm injury suffered by Dennis during qualifying and the crew lowered the height of the seat (Due to Tingler being shorter than Dennis) and made it out for freestyle, placing 3rd in freestyle, losing to Meents.
  • Adam, who at the time drove Taz, drove the truck for the first quarter of the 2007 season after Minneapolis and let Lee O'Donnell take over his Taz ride. Adam won a total of 6 stadium events, two racing trophy's and four freestyle trophy's, driving Dennis' truck. Dennis recovered just in time for the World Finals 8 and Adam was back in Taz for the rest of the year.
  • Dennis would reuse the chrome purple beadlocks for a speedway show later that year.
  • The roof design would amass a total of 11 different variations (7 on the standard scheme (including Monster Jam World Finals XXI encore), 1 on the chrome and 3 on the green ghost scheme); the most of any Grave Digger anniversary body to date.
  • Post-2007, one of the 25th anniversary roof designs would return with the "25th Anniversary" and "Since 1982" decals painted over on Dennis' truck for a brief time before being replaced by the modern Grim character face used to this day.
  • A standard version of the 25th anniversary body was recreated for the Grave Digger 40th anniversary encore at Monster Jam World Finals XXI. It was driven by Krysten Anderson.
